diff --git a/net/libvncserver/Makefile b/net/libvncserver/Makefile index a9c7f64963c7..0e6de338ba1c 100644 --- a/net/libvncserver/Makefile +++ b/net/libvncserver/Makefile @@ -2,12 +2,11 @@ # $FreeBSD$ PORTNAME= libvncserver -PORTVERSION= 0.9.12 +PORTVERSION= 0.9.13 DISTVERSIONPREFIX= LibVNCServer- -PORTREVISION= 3 CATEGORIES= net devel -MAINTAINER= ports@FreeBSD.org +MAINTAINER= neel@neelc.org COMMENT= Provide an easy API to a custom vnc server LICENSE= GPLv2 diff --git a/net/libvncserver/distinfo b/net/libvncserver/distinfo index 426ca2abeda5..7acf0a59c57f 100644 --- a/net/libvncserver/distinfo +++ b/net/libvncserver/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1546804739 -SHA256 (LibVNC-libvncserver-LibVNCServer-0.9.12_GH0.tar.gz) = 33cbbb4e15bb390f723c311b323cef4a43bcf781984f92d92adda3243a116136 -SIZE (LibVNC-libvncserver-LibVNCServer-0.9.12_GH0.tar.gz) = 2237447 +TIMESTAMP = 1607285991 +SHA256 (LibVNC-libvncserver-LibVNCServer-0.9.13_GH0.tar.gz) = 0ae5bb9175dc0a602fe85c1cf591ac47ee5247b87f2bf164c16b05f87cbfa81a +SIZE (LibVNC-libvncserver-LibVNCServer-0.9.13_GH0.tar.gz) = 567491 diff --git a/net/libvncserver/files/patch-libvncclient_sasl.c b/net/libvncserver/files/patch-libvncclient_sasl.c deleted file mode 100644 index 67482ebceec7..000000000000 --- a/net/libvncserver/files/patch-libvncclient_sasl.c +++ /dev/null @@ -1,11 +0,0 @@ ---- libvncclient/sasl.c.orig 2019-01-30 04:13:40 UTC -+++ libvncclient/sasl.c -@@ -55,6 +55,8 @@ - #endif /* LIBVNCSERVER_HAVE_WS2TCPIP_H */ - #else /* WIN32 */ - #include -+#include -+#include - #endif /* WIN32 */ - - #include "sasl.h" diff --git a/net/libvncserver/files/patch-rfb_rfb.h b/net/libvncserver/files/patch-rfb_rfb.h deleted file mode 100644 index f04a6b923ca3..000000000000 --- a/net/libvncserver/files/patch-rfb_rfb.h +++ /dev/null @@ -1,20 +0,0 @@ ---- rfb/rfb.h.orig 2019-01-06 19:09:30 UTC -+++ rfb/rfb.h -@@ -43,7 +43,7 @@ extern "C" - #include - #include - --#if defined(ANDROID) || defined(LIBVNCSERVER_HAVE_ANDROID) -+#if defined(ANDROID) || defined(LIBVNCSERVER_HAVE_ANDROID) || defined(__FreeBSD__) - #include - #include - #endif -@@ -266,6 +266,8 @@ typedef struct _rfbScreenInfo - rfbBool autoPort; - int port; - SOCKET listenSock; -+ SOCKET unixSock; -+ const char *unixSockPath; - int maxSock; - int maxFd; - #ifdef WIN32 diff --git a/net/libvncserver/files/patch-rfbssl_openssl.c b/net/libvncserver/files/patch-rfbssl_openssl.c deleted file mode 100644 index 9cada78cdb96..000000000000 --- a/net/libvncserver/files/patch-rfbssl_openssl.c +++ /dev/null @@ -1,11 +0,0 @@ ---- libvncserver/rfbssl_openssl.c.orig 2016-12-30 13:01:28 UTC -+++ libvncserver/rfbssl_openssl.c -@@ -56,7 +56,7 @@ int rfbssl_init(rfbClientPtr cl) - rfbErr("OOM\n"); - } else if (!cl->screen->sslcertfile || !cl->screen->sslcertfile[0]) { - rfbErr("SSL connection but no cert specified\n"); -- } else if (NULL == (ctx->ssl_ctx = SSL_CTX_new(TLSv1_server_method()))) { -+ } else if (NULL == (ctx->ssl_ctx = SSL_CTX_new(TLS_server_method()))) { - rfbssl_error(); - } else if (SSL_CTX_use_PrivateKey_file(ctx->ssl_ctx, keyfile, SSL_FILETYPE_PEM) <= 0) { - rfbErr("Unable to load private key file %s\n", keyfile); diff --git a/net/libvncserver/pkg-plist b/net/libvncserver/pkg-plist index cb1d35686c09..dafc3062adfc 100644 --- a/net/libvncserver/pkg-plist +++ b/net/libvncserver/pkg-plist @@ -5,11 +5,12 @@ include/rfb/rfbclient.h include/rfb/rfbconfig.h include/rfb/rfbproto.h include/rfb/rfbregion.h +include/rfb/threading.h lib/libvncclient.so lib/libvncclient.so.1 -lib/libvncclient.so.0.9.12 +lib/libvncclient.so.0.9.13 lib/libvncserver.so lib/libvncserver.so.1 -lib/libvncserver.so.0.9.12 +lib/libvncserver.so.0.9.13 libdata/pkgconfig/libvncclient.pc libdata/pkgconfig/libvncserver.pc